For over twenty years, Garry Kasparov dominated the world of chess.
Drawing on a wealth of revealing and instructive stories, from the most intense moments of his greatest games to the world-changing decisions of history’s greatest strategists such as Winston Churchill and Steve Jobs, Kasparov reveals the strategic ways of thinking that always give a player – in the game of life as well as chess – the edge.
